General Information

Enjoy peaceful charm and elegance in a 1906 Georgian style mansion secluded on 12 acres in Stockbridge, a town described by Norman Rockwell as the "best of America, best of New England. Antiques, collectibles and luxury are very much at home here. Choose from one of sixteen well appointed, individually decorated guest rooms and suites many with a double whirlpool and gas fireplace. A gourmet breakfast and wine & cheese hour are included in rates. Amenities and attention to detail found only in properties for the descriminating traveler await you at the Inn at Stockbridge
